Signs Your Duckbill Valves and Diaphragms Need Replacing
Duckbill valves and diaphragms are the workhorses of your pump’s suction mechanism. Over time, silicone loses its elasticity, leading to tiny cracks or a gap that lets air escape. The most common sign is a noticeable drop in suction strength—you’ll feel less pull, and your pump may take longer to empty your breast. You might also see milk pooling in the valve or notice that milk flows back into the flange instead of into the container.
Another clue is visible wear: check the duckbill tip for a slit that no longer closes tightly, or look for stretching, holes, or a cloudy appearance on the diaphragm. If you’ve been using your pump daily for over a month, it’s smart to inspect these parts proactively, even if you haven’t noticed a problem yet. Catching wear early prevents bigger issues like reduced output or a pump that fails mid-session.
- Decreased suction or longer pumping time
- Milk leaking backward or pooling near the valve
- Visible cracks, tears, or a stretched duckbill opening
How to Replace Duckbill Valves and Diaphragms on Willow Pumps
The replacement process is straightforward but varies slightly by model. For the Willow Go and Willow 360, the duckbill valve and diaphragm are part of the flange assembly. Start by removing the flange from the pump motor. Gently pull the duckbill valve off its connector—it should slide off without much force. Then, detach the diaphragm from the flange by peeling it away from the silicone housing. Clean the area with warm, soapy water and let it dry completely before attaching the new parts.
For the Willow Sync, the design is a bit different: it uses a two-cup system with a central motor. You’ll need to remove the cup from the motor and then take apart the flange and valve assembly. Always refer to your pump’s manual for model-specific diagrams, and make sure the new parts are seated snugly. A loose fit can cause air leaks, so press firmly until you feel a slight click or resistance. After reassembly, run a quick test cycle with water to confirm suction is strong before using it on your breast.
- Always wash and dry your hands before handling new parts to avoid transferring oils.
- Keep a spare set of duckbill valves and diaphragms on hand so you’re never caught without them.
How Often Should You Replace These Parts?
As a general rule, replace duckbill valves and diaphragms every 4 to 6 weeks if you’re pumping multiple times a day. This timeline mirrors what many pump manufacturers recommend because silicone degrades with repeated washing, sterilization, and stretching. If you pump less frequently—say, once a day—you might stretch that to 8 weeks, but always inspect the parts weekly for signs of wear.
Your pump’s performance is the ultimate guide. If you notice suction issues before the 4-week mark, don’t wait—replace the parts immediately. Conversely, if you’re a light user and the parts still look pristine at 6 weeks, you can safely wait a bit longer. The key is to balance cost with reliability: these parts are inexpensive, and replacing them proactively is far cheaper than dealing with a frustrating pumping session or a damaged motor.
- Mark your calendar with a reminder to inspect valves every 2 weeks.
- If you sterilize parts daily, consider replacing them at the shorter end of the range.
Why Worn Parts Affect Milk Output and Pump Health
A worn duckbill valve or diaphragm doesn’t just make pumping less comfortable—it directly impacts your milk output. The valve’s job is to allow milk to flow one way, into your container, while preventing air from leaking back. When it fails, suction weakens, and you may find yourself pumping longer for less milk. Over time, this can lead to decreased milk supply if your breasts aren’t fully drained.
Additionally, a faulty valve can cause milk to back up into the flange or motor, which is both messy and unsanitary. Moisture in the motor can damage the electronics, shortening the life of your pump. Keeping these parts fresh protects your investment and ensures that every session is as efficient as possible. It’s a small maintenance task with big payoffs for your pumping journey.
Diagnosis: Is It Time to Replace Your Pump Parts?
- Symptom: Weak suction: If you feel less pull than usual, check the duckbill valve for a gap or tears. A quick test: place a drop of water in the valve—if it leaks through, it’s worn. Replace the duckbill valve and diaphragm.
- Symptom: Milk backing up: Milk pooling in the flange or near the motor indicates a valve failure. Inspect both the duckbill and diaphragm for stretching or holes. Replace both parts and ensure they are seated snugly.
- Symptom: Visible wear after normal use: If you’ve been pumping for 4-6 weeks and notice any cracks, cloudiness, or loss of shape, don’t wait for a problem. Proactive replacement is best. Order replacements now and schedule a swap this week.
